Material Modelling - Week 4








3D 'Explosion'.

The 3D Balsa Wood Model, was an extension of the notion of 'Solitude' which was the word I had selected for my A2 Collage. Within this collage, I had also reflected upon the aspect of spatiality which was for me, the concept that I needed to improve on. Also within the collage was a small exploration of the properties and techniques of balsa wood, however, this exploration remained fairly constrained to suit the minimalist nature of the collage. The interplay of light and shadow within the model was particularly significant in representing the notion of reflection so integral to one's understanding of the word 'solitude'. The clean lines are indicative of the tranquility and peace one may find on their journey to a state of solitude whilst the general spatial layout of the model engages with the contrasting states of confinement yet a sense of freedom,and boundless opportunity.
